You will process this transaction on 2 occasions. The most common situation is where you want to cancel a current QLD registration, the second is when you have purchased a vehicle from interstate and want to re-register in QLD. It is very important to always have the number plates in front of you when processing this transaction as it should never be processed when the plates are still attached to a vehicle. This transaction will also be processed as part of a replacement plate transaction (see here for information on how to do this), however remember that you will only surrender stock number plates, never a customers personalised/customised number plates. Remember, that it is an offence to sell a vehicle with the number plates and windscreen label still attached where the registration has either expired or been cancelled.
Surrender a current QLD registered number plate 1.Open the Surrender Plate Transaction 2.Enter the stock number 3.A List Vehicle comparison will be displayed showing the information recorded in your stock card and that recorded with QT 4.Click OK when you are satisfied that the vehicle details are correct 5.Enter the surrender date 6.Select the plate style, the surrender reason and enter the number of plates being surrendered (there is space for three number plates to accommodate the three different plate sizes available: Regular, Slimline and Accessory) 7.There is no need to enter customer information, as it will always be the dealership 8.Click Send 9.You will be prompted if you wish to process a cancellation as well, select ‘yes’ if you are wanting to cancel the registration as well The Cancellation transaction will open
Surrender an interstate number plate
This transaction will be processed when you have purchased a vehicle that is registered interstate, as you are unable to acquire an interstate registration – you will have to surrender the number plates and process a new business registration (see here for information on how to do this) to have QLD registration on this vehicle. 1.Open the Surrender Plate Transaction 2.Enter the stock number 3.Enter the surrender date 4.Select the plate style, the surrender reason and enter the number of plates being surrendered (there is space for three number plates to accommodate the three different plate sizes available: Regular, Slimline and Accessory) 5.Click on the tab ‘Non QLD Customers’ and enter the vendor information into this tab 6.Click Send
Where do I send my surrendered number plates? Your surrendered number plates need to be sent in with your TRAILS filing. As Recall Info Management are not QT, they do not confirm if the plates that they receive are surrendered correctly, or that paperwork has been processed correctly, it is an accredited operator’s responsibility to ensure that this has happened correctly.
